Full job description

Overview

Ramakrishna Sarada Mission is hiring a Sports Incharge in West Kameng, Arunachal Pradesh. The role is well-scoped, supported by detailed academic planning, and offers a clear path for professional growth. Ramakrishna Sarada Mission in West Kameng, Arunachal Pradesh is a secondary institution — a CBSE-affiliated school, established 2011,. The school pairs a traditional academic core with modern classroom practices and consistent investment in faculty enablement. Context: the Sports Incharge reports into the Sports Incharge and works with other coaches and PE teachers. Full-time, on a defined practice and match calendar. Responsibilities:

  • Plan and conduct structured practice sessions for the assigned discipline.
  • Identify and develop talent across age groups; select squads.
  • Prepare students for inter-school, district, and state events.
  • Maintain attendance, fitness, and performance records for every player.
  • Ensure equipment safety and follow injury-prevention protocols. Requirements:
  • Graduate degree, ideally in Physical Education or the sport.
  • NIS/equivalent certification and a strong personal playing record.
  • Experience coaching school-age students for competitions.
  • Understanding of fitness, injury prevention, and player safety.
  • Energy, discipline, and the ability to motivate young athletes. Why join us:
